• 能否将 .asn 文件转化为 Golang 代码编译?
    能否将 .asn 文件转化为 Golang 代码编译?
    是否有正确的方法将.asn文件规范编译为Golang代码?我用C和Rust制作了它,但找不到Golang的任何内容(虽然它也支持标准库中ASN.1规范的子集)。
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 如何在使用 gosdk 在 Dynamodb 中执行 UpdateItem 时将 ValueBuilder 对象声明为 StringSet?
    如何在使用 gosdk 在 Dynamodb 中执行 UpdateItem 时将 ValueBuilder 对象声明为 StringSet?
    注意:可能看起来像是与此重复,但它有所不同,因为我需要通过golang来执行此操作,而这是在js中。我想在gosdk中对dynamodb项目执行以下操作:updateexpression:'addsocialaccounts:socialaccountid',expressionattributevalues:{':socialaccountid':{'ss':[socialaccountid]}},在gosdk中的典型实现
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 单元测试处理返回多个文件流的 HTTP 处理程序
    单元测试处理返回多个文件流的 HTTP 处理程序
    http处理程序我有一个像这样的http处理程序:funcroutehandler(cecho.context)error{outs:=make([]io.reader,5)fori:=rangeouts{outs[i]=//...comesfromalogic.}returnc.stream(http.statusok,"application/binary",io.multireader(
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 在Windows 10上设置wg0接口的步骤
    在Windows 10上设置wg0接口的步骤
    我无法在windows(10)上使用wgctl管理wireguard接口。我在linux上用过,一切都很好。我使用的是windows10最新更新、wireguard.exe最新版本、go1.17.3最新版本。我正在使用使用wireguard.exe/installtunnelservice/path/wg0.conf创建的隧道。如果我使用wireguardgui管理隧道,一切都会正常。但我需要以编程方式完成它。c:\>wginterface:wg0publ
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 计算 Go 命令行程序管道输入的长度
    计算 Go 命令行程序管道输入的长度
    我有来自确定stdin是否有go数据的以下代码packagemainimport("fmt""os")funcmain(){file:=os.Stdinfi,err:=file.Stat()iferr!=nil{fmt.Println("file.Stat()",err)}size:=fi.Size()ifsize>0{fmt.Pr
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 将UUID数据库数据类型转换为Golang中的字符串或uint8类型接口
    将UUID数据库数据类型转换为Golang中的字符串或uint8类型接口
    使用接口从数据库返回uuid类型时遇到问题,我返回[]uint8而不是uuid或字符串,这里[]uint8接口数据,id:[53102535699101999845101485249455254525745985449554510053555610249975053535156]预计编号:5f58cecb-e041-4649-b617-d578f1a25538如何将[]uint8接口转换回UUID或字符串
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 调用二进制文件并访问它的不同方法
    调用二进制文件并访问它的不同方法
    上下文我创建了一个简单的程序来自动更新opendns上的公共ip地址。为了能够使用该程序,我需要opendns站点的凭据,因此我创建了一个config.json文件以便能够从中读取凭据。在go项目文件夹中,调用二进制文件,工作正常./mainhttpreturncode:200definingthenewip:123.123.123.123如果我更改为另一个文件夹(例如我的/home/user),二进制文件将无法再打开该文件./documents/ip
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 管理 Go 模块
    管理 Go 模块
    当我尝试构建时,出现以下错误:go.modrequiressettings-management-servicebutvendor/modules.txtdoesnotincludeit.run'gomodtidy;gomodvendor'tosync我尝试运行gomodtidy;去mod供应商,但没有帮助。
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 增加整数的方式使用标志包在 go 中?
    增加整数的方式使用标志包在 go 中?
    某些UNIX工具允许通过多次给出-v命令行开关来设置详细级别。所以-v将为1,-vv或-v-v将为2。我来自的Perl在Getopt::Long中有这样的内容:GetOptions('verbose+'=>\$verbose);。作为一个围棋新手,我还不知道如何实现这一目标。我发现的唯一选项是使用带有整数值的-v,即-v2。更新:我现在决定使用非标准库,因为它看起来使用起来非常方便。https://cli.urfave.org/v2/getting-s
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 哪些数值具有内存地址引用特性?
    哪些数值具有内存地址引用特性?
    在Go中,一切都是按值传递的。使用值调用函数会导致该值被复制,并且函数仅访问该值的副本。指针语义允许“按值”传递某些内容,以更新“原始”值,就像我们传递一个指向它的指针一样。哪些类型具有指针语义?
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 问题调度go111运行时下的dev_appserver.py url
    问题调度go111运行时下的dev_appserver.py url
    我仍在努力让我的旧式应用程序引擎至少在go111下工作(由于依赖于memcache,go112无法工作)。我现在遇到了静态文件的app.yaml配置问题,我之前使用了完全静态的目录布局,只是在根目录中指定了一些动态处理程序,如下所示:runtime:go111handlers:-url:/_ah/.*script:autologin:adminsecure:always-url:/dynamicscript:autosecure:always
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 修复Go构建错误中的“无法加载包”,需要使用Go模块进行修复
    修复Go构建错误中的“无法加载包”,需要使用Go模块进行修复
    我正在本教程中使用go模块设置一个新项目,然后尝试构建它。该模块位于$gopath外部的文件夹中,其结构如下:example.com├──my-project├──├──main├──├──├──main.go├──├──go.mod我已在目录example.com/my-project中运行gomodinitexample.com/my-project并创建了上面所示的go.mod文件。main.go基本内容:packagema
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 发生异常时向 MariaDB 表插入 current_timestamp()
    发生异常时向 MariaDB 表插入 current_timestamp()
    我正在使用Golang(1.17.8)编写一个程序,将信息存储在MariaDB(10.6.5)数据库中。我经常需要存储一个插入为current_timestamp()的created_at字段,这很常见。我的系统时间是UTC+1.00(BST),我使用的是Windows10(21H1)MariaDB设置为使用系统时间,并且从命令行中SELECTNOW()和SELECTCURRENT_TIMESTAMP()都会准确输出该时间。记录Golang函数tim
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 别名和定义的区别:Go 中的类型定义
    别名和定义的区别:Go 中的类型定义
    我在代码中偶然发现了这种类型别名:typelightsource=struct{r,g,b,lfloat32x,y,z,afloat32//...}我的问题是:使用这样的类型别名来定义struct而不是这样做的原因是什么?typeLightSourcestruct{R,G,B,Lfloat32//...etc}
    Golang · Go问答   |  1年前  |   404浏览 收藏
  • 如何在 Go 中更新 JSON 数据?
    如何在 Go 中更新 JSON 数据?
    我是一名新手,尝试创建一个golang脚本,该脚本从一个端点读取,然后更新一些字段并发布到不同的端点。对端点的put请求将此作为curl命令。curl-v\-xput-h'x-api-key:{key}'\-h'content-type:application/json'url/{id}\-d'{"name":"somename","type":"sometype","status":"enabled"}'我想与
    Golang · Go问答   |  1年前  |   404浏览 收藏
查看更多
课程推荐
  • 前端进阶之JavaScript设计模式
    前端进阶之JavaScript设计模式
    设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
    542次学习
  • GO语言核心编程课程
    GO语言核心编程课程
    本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
    511次学习
  • 简单聊聊mysql8与网络通信
    简单聊聊mysql8与网络通信
    如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
    498次学习
  • JavaScript正则表达式基础与实战
    JavaScript正则表达式基础与实战
    在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
    487次学习
  • 从零制作响应式网站—Grid布局
    从零制作响应式网站—Grid布局
    本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
    484次学习
  • Golang深入理解GPM模型
    Golang深入理解GPM模型
    Golang深入理解GPM调度器模型及全场景分析,希望您看完这套视频有所收获;包括调度器的由来和分析、GMP模型简介、以及11个场景总结。
    474次学习
查看更多
AI推荐
  • 千音漫语:智能声音创作助手,AI配音、音视频翻译一站搞定!
    千音漫语
    千音漫语,北京熠声科技倾力打造的智能声音创作助手,提供AI配音、音视频翻译、语音识别、声音克隆等强大功能,助力有声书制作、视频创作、教育培训等领域,官网:https://qianyin123.com
    172次使用
  • MiniWork:智能高效AI工具平台,一站式工作学习效率解决方案
    MiniWork
    MiniWork是一款智能高效的AI工具平台,专为提升工作与学习效率而设计。整合文本处理、图像生成、营销策划及运营管理等多元AI工具,提供精准智能解决方案,让复杂工作简单高效。
    170次使用
  • NoCode (nocode.cn):零代码构建应用、网站、管理系统,降低开发门槛
    NoCode
    NoCode (nocode.cn)是领先的无代码开发平台,通过拖放、AI对话等简单操作,助您快速创建各类应用、网站与管理系统。无需编程知识,轻松实现个人生活、商业经营、企业管理多场景需求,大幅降低开发门槛,高效低成本。
    172次使用
  • 达医智影:阿里巴巴达摩院医疗AI影像早筛平台,CT一扫多筛癌症急慢病
    达医智影
    达医智影,阿里巴巴达摩院医疗AI创新力作。全球率先利用平扫CT实现“一扫多筛”,仅一次CT扫描即可高效识别多种癌症、急症及慢病,为疾病早期发现提供智能、精准的AI影像早筛解决方案。
    179次使用
  • 智慧芽Eureka:更懂技术创新的AI Agent平台,助力研发效率飞跃
    智慧芽Eureka
    智慧芽Eureka,专为技术创新打造的AI Agent平台。深度理解专利、研发、生物医药、材料、科创等复杂场景,通过专家级AI Agent精准执行任务,智能化工作流解放70%生产力,让您专注核心创新。
    192次使用
微信登录更方便
  • 密码登录
  • 注册账号
登录即同意 用户协议隐私政策
返回登录
  • 重置密码